How to Find the Right Surgeon for Corneal Cross-Linking Treatment

Corneal cross-linking (CXL) treatment is a revolutionary procedure designed to strengthen the cornea and treat conditions like keratoconus. Choosing the right surgeon for this important treatment is crucial to ensure safety and effectiveness. Here’s a guide to finding the right surgeon for corneal cross-linking treatment.

1. Research Credentials and Experience

Start by looking for a surgeon who is board-certified in ophthalmology. This ensures they have the necessary training and expertise in eye care. Additionally, check for fellowship training in cornea and external disease, which indicates specialized knowledge in corneal treatments.

Experience is another key factor. Look for a surgeon who has performed a significant number of corneal cross-linking procedures. This experience can translate into better outcomes and fewer complications. Don’t hesitate to ask about their success rates and the types of cases they have handled.

5. Ask About Post-Operative Care

Post-operative care is a critical component of successful corneal cross-linking treatment. Inquire about the follow-up appointments and what kind of support you can expect after the procedure. A reliable surgeon should provide a detailed plan for recovery and be accessible in case of complications or concerns.

6. Consider Location and Accessibility

When choosing a surgeon, consider their location and accessibility. Recovery from corneal cross-linking may require multiple follow-up visits, so a conveniently located clinic can save time and reduce stress. Moreover, ensure that the surgeon is affiliated with a reputable hospital or eye care center that can provide comprehensive care if needed.
